I have successfully connected Adobe Analytics to my Power BI Desktop. However, I am unable to see my Adobe segments in Power BI. How could I resolve this?

Hi @spurthi.gunadhara ,

If you have recently added some new segments that are not appearing Power BI then I would like to inform you that the new segments take some time to appear in the Power BI. However, if none of the segments are appearing in the Power Bi then it seems to be permission related issue. Please make sure that you have the Web Service Access to be able to access the segments & calculated metrics. You can also refer to the below link if that helps.

If you are not an Admin, you will need to be added to the Web Services Access group within your implementation in order to see them.  Please see the following Adobe support doc:
